Ingredients: A Nutritious Blend of Protein, Veggies, and Grains

Below is everything you’ll need to put together this flavorful casserole. Each item is easy to find, making it a reliable recipe when you need something quick, tasty, and filling. The combination of ingredients creates a hearty dish that fills your home with irresistible aromas.

IngredientAmount
Boneless, skinless chicken breasts1 pound, diced
Broccoli florets2 cups
Sliced carrots1 cup
Uncooked rice1 cup
Teriyaki sauce1 cup
Olive oil1 tablespoon
Chicken broth2 cups
Garlic powder1 teaspoon
Onion powder1 teaspoon
Salt and pepperTo taste
Sesame seeds (optional)1 tablespoon
Chopped green onions (garnish)2 tablespoons

How to Make Chicken Teriyaki Casserole: Step-by-Step

Let’s walk through the process of preparing this simple yet delicious casserole. Although the instructions are easy to follow, sticking to the steps will help ensure the ideal texture and flavor.

1. Preheat the Oven

Set your oven to 375°F (190°C). A fully heated oven ensures that both the chicken and rice cook evenly.

2. Create the Rice Layer

Spread the uncooked rice evenly across the bottom of a large baking dish. This helps the rice cook uniformly and absorb all the flavorful liquid.

3. Combine Liquids

Mix the chicken broth and teriyaki sauce in a bowl until fully blended. Pour this mixture over the rice so it can soak up the seasoning as it cooks.

4. Cook the Chicken

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at. Add the diced chicken and cook until each piece is browned. Season with gar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per. Browning the chicken helps lock in flavor before baking.

5. Add Chicken and Vegetables

Transfer the cooked chicken to the baking dish and add the broccoli and carrots. Spread everything out for even cooking. The vegetables will steam during baking, giving them a nice tender-crisp texture.

6. Bake Covered

Cover the dish with foil and bake for 40–45 minutes, or until the rice is soft and the liquid has been absorbed. Keeping it covered traps steam, which helps the rice cook properly.

7. Add Sesame Seeds

If you’re including sesame seeds, remove the foil, sprinkle them on top, and return the dish to the oven for about 5 more minutes to lightly toast them.

8. Finish and Serve

Let the casserole rest for 5 minutes after removing it from the oven. This helps the flavors settle. Add chopped green onions on top for a fresh touch. Serve warm and enjoy!
